IBM大型機銀行系統(tǒng)的自動化測試平臺.pdf_第1頁
已閱讀1頁,還剩54頁未讀 繼續(xù)免費閱讀

下載本文檔

版權說明:本文檔由用戶提供并上傳,收益歸屬內容提供方,若內容存在侵權,請進行舉報或認領

文檔簡介

1、由于業(yè)務需要和歷史原因,目前跨國商業(yè)銀行的后臺核心業(yè)務系統(tǒng)仍運行于IBM大型機0S/390的COBOL代碼之上,其用戶界面是3270仿真終端,因此其系統(tǒng)測試與常見圖形用戶界面或網(wǎng)頁界面系統(tǒng)測試差別很大。特別是商業(yè)銀行財務管理系統(tǒng)的總賬對賬測試需要分析近十種不同格式后臺報表,且每張報表包含成千上萬條記錄,需要測試人員先將后臺報表通過3270界面下傳至本地,然后將報表中所需記錄抽取到Microsoft Excel中進行對比,非常耗時且容易出

2、錯。雖然市場上有少數(shù)支持3270界面的自動化測試軟件可以實現(xiàn)將后臺報表從大型機下傳至本地,且個別軟件可實現(xiàn)格式化文本報表抽取記錄到Excel格式,但由于全球不同業(yè)務部門使用不同的3270仿真終端軟件,商業(yè)銀行報表格式特殊多變,并且大型跨國商業(yè)銀行文件對安全性和專用環(huán)境要求較高,這些自動化軟件無法完全滿足銀行的復雜現(xiàn)狀或需求,并且使用和維護成本高昂。
  針對以上問題和現(xiàn)狀,結合實際工作,本文利用面向對象的軟件工程方法,經過需求分析

3、、系統(tǒng)設計以及代碼實現(xiàn),提出可配置報表數(shù)據(jù)抽取和統(tǒng)一仿真終端接口相結合的解決方案。本文首先從業(yè)務部門了解業(yè)務人員的使用環(huán)境要求,然后針對財務管理系統(tǒng)后臺報表的總賬對賬測試流程及其自動化測試等方面進行需求分析,為通過采用可配置報表格式文件從后臺銀行報表中提取所需測試記錄的方法進行了系統(tǒng)設計;同時,考慮到后臺報告測試模塊與大型機3270終端的接口也需要讓其它業(yè)務功能測試模塊共享使用,提出了采用中間件的面向對象的組件封裝技術,將客戶端與大型機

4、交互操作的會話作為對象,把所有大型機操作作為該對象的內部功能來實現(xiàn);并且通過引入抽象類由不同3270仿真終端類來繼承,從而構建出獨立于客戶端軟件的具有操作一致性的測試接口平臺,使得自動化測試腳本可通過唯一界面連接商業(yè)銀行全球不同業(yè)務部門的各種3270終端軟件,實現(xiàn)了各業(yè)務系統(tǒng)進行一致化的自動化測試;最后,根據(jù)測試人員的實際使用和反饋,對系統(tǒng)中某些功能進行修正及完善。該平臺的使用大大提升了商業(yè)銀行系統(tǒng)大型機界面的測試效率,減少手工測試出錯

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
  • 4. 未經權益所有人同意不得將文件中的內容挪作商業(yè)或盈利用途。
  • 5. 眾賞文庫僅提供信息存儲空間,僅對用戶上傳內容的表現(xiàn)方式做保護處理,對用戶上傳分享的文檔內容本身不做任何修改或編輯,并不能對任何下載內容負責。
  • 6. 下載文件中如有侵權或不適當內容,請與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

評論

0/150

提交評論